Well I had to cut the tip of my larger marrow off today. Had to cut off a whole 10ft or so. Its ok I still have 40ft of vine left LOL There was a rotting spot which I think maybe the start of gummy stem blight. I have been battling this spot on the main for over a week and it was just getting worse. I do have a big handful of females to pollinate on some side vines so its ok I guess. I will give this bigger marrow one more week to keep a set fruit or its getting pulled. Already planning for next year.
